New Towns-New towns has broad roads,large and imposing public buildings like government offices,public libraries,museums, and town halls. They also had parks,markets and clock towers.

Old Towns-The old towns were generally crowded and conditions were often unhygienic,with few civic amenities.

What is the difference between have someone and had someone?

If you have someone, the relationship exists at the current time. If you had someone, the relationship used to exist but no longer does. (If you have had someone, the relationship existed for a period or for periods in the past. If you had had someone, the relationship existed for a period or for periods in the past but ended at some point in the past.)

What period was pterodactyl from?

Pterodactylus existed between 150.8 and 148.5 million years ago. That was during the Tithonian stage of the Jurassic period.
